Join the Technical Services Product Engineering team, supporting internal applications, dashboards, and automation tools for global Customer Experience teams. This hands-on role focuses on building and maintaining automated test solutions while using exploratory testing to uncover issues that automation may miss. The role is suited to someone with a strong technical mindset who enjoys automation, troubleshooting, and exploring AI-powered tools to make testing faster and more effective.

Responsibilities

  • Develop and maintain automated test suites, regression tests, and automation frameworks for internal applications.
  • Support continuous delivery by collaborating with engineering teams on effective testing strategies and reliable test environments.
  • Perform exploratory and manual testing to identify edge cases and issues that automated tests may miss.
  • Use AI coding agents to automate repetitive test scenarios and improve testing efficiency.
  • Investigate and document bugs in JIRA and Xray, going beyond symptoms to identify potential root causes.
  • Work closely with developers and internal users throughout the development lifecycle, providing early feedback and helping ensure new features meet quality standards.

Requirements

  • 2+ years of professional experience in software testing, QA engineering, software development, or a similar technical role.
  • Strong knowledge of TypeScript, JavaScript, and Java.
  • Experience with UI test automation tools such as Selenium or WebdriverIO, and the Page Object Model (POM).
  • Experience working in Agile environments with JIRA and Git.
  • Familiarity with CI/CD tools such as Jenkins or GitHub Actions, and test management tools such as Xray.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with a curious and hands-on approach to investigating technical issues.
  • Understanding of software logic, data structures, and complex applications.
  • Interest in AI-powered development tools; experience using or willingness to learn coding agents such as Claude Code or Codex.
  • Strong ownership, communication, and collaboration skills, with a proactive approach to improving quality and testing processes.
